storage unitsMost people only think of storage unit rentals as a way to clear out their garage or basement, but did you know that you can actually use them to produce some income? It’s true, and here are some ways you can do it:

  1. Sell Unneeded Items – Often many of the things we own are items we don’t really need anymore. Why not turn those into some cash? Put them up for sale and meet prospective buyers at your unit rather than your home. This is safer for you and your family than giving out your home address to strangers.
  2. Buy & Sell Items – You can make a nice income by buying items from other people at garage sales, estate sales and online, and then reselling the items using ads and websites at a profit. Using storage unit rentals to hold the items keeps your home clutter-free, and you can meet buyers at the storage unit rentals instead of your home.
  3. Start Up Business – It can be costly to start up any small business, but using storage unit rentals for your initial warehouse needs is far less costly than purchasing commercial warehouse space. You can also use storage unit rentals to expand an existing business into new areas without the cost of buying a warehouse for each branch location.
